Monthly Love Forecast
November opens with a restlessness that's harder to name than to feel. Uranus has been sitting in your sign all year, and by now you probably know the feeling — a low hum of wanting something different without being sure what different even looks like. In love, that shows up as a kind of impatience. You're quick to notice when a conversation goes flat, when a date feels like a script you've read before, when someone's interesting in theory but not quite alive in practice. That's not you being fickle. That's Uranus doing what it does — making you allergic to anything that doesn't move.
The first two weeks are a bit complicated. Mercury's been retrograde in Scorpio, which means conversations that should have been direct have probably come out sideways — misread texts, things said with the wrong tone, assumptions filling in for actual words. Around the 14th, when Mercury goes direct, something loosens. Not dramatically, but enough. A conversation you've been putting off, or one that keeps going in circles, finally has somewhere to go. If you're with someone, this is actually a decent window to revisit something that got stuck — not to relitigate it, just to finish it. Write down what you actually meant to say before you say it. That's not overthinking, that's just being fair to yourself.
Venus goes direct on the 15th, and that's where the month starts to feel different. Venus has been retrograde in Libra — your fifth house of romance, pleasure, how you enjoy people — and its backward motion has had a slightly dulling effect on all of that. Things have felt a little off-center romantically. After the 15th, that starts to correct. If you're single, you may notice you're more available to people again, less in your head about it. The Mars-Jupiter meetup in Leo around the 16th adds something almost reckless to that — you're not just open, you're a little bold. That combination can go well or it can go fast, so just notice whether you're genuinely excited about someone or just excited to be excited.
The full moon on the 24th lands directly in Gemini, and it's a supermoon, so it hits harder than usual. Something comes into focus. Not a lesson, just a picture — you see where you actually are with someone, or you see what you've been wanting that you haven't admitted yet. That kind of recognition can be uncomfortable for a day or two. Let it be.
November doesn't end with a bow on it. But the last week has a quiet in it that the first three weeks didn't. You've been moving fast. The full moon slows you down enough to actually look at who's standing next to you.
